如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

揭秘谜式密码:从二战到现代的密码学奇迹

揭秘谜式密码:从二战到现代的密码学奇迹

谜式密码(Enigma)是二战期间德国使用的一种复杂的密码系统,它在密码学历史上留下了浓墨重彩的一笔。今天,我们就来探讨一下这个神秘的密码系统及其在历史和现代的应用。

谜式密码的起源与原理

谜式密码由德国工程师阿瑟·谢尔比乌斯(Arthur Scherbius)在1918年发明,最初是作为一种商业加密工具推向市场的。然而,它真正声名鹊起是在二战期间,德国军队将其作为主要的通信加密手段。谜式密码机通过一系列的转子和反射器来加密明文,每次按下键盘上的一个字母,都会通过转子系统进行复杂的置换,最终输出一个不同的字母。这种加密方式使得破译变得极为困难。

破译谜式密码

尽管谜式密码看似无懈可击,但最终还是被盟军破译了。波兰密码学家马里安·雷耶夫斯基(Marian Rejewski)在1932年首次破译了谜式密码的早期版本。随后,英国的布莱切利公园(Bletchley Park)团队,包括著名的数学家艾伦·图灵(Alan Turing),进一步完善了破译方法。他们的工作不仅加速了战争的结束,也推动了现代计算机科学的发展。

谜式密码的应用

  1. 军事通信:二战期间,谜式密码被广泛用于德国的军事通信,包括陆军、海军和空军的机密信息传输。

  2. 商业加密:在战争之前,谜式密码也被一些公司用于商业通信,以保护商业机密。

  3. 教育与研究:如今,谜式密码被用作密码学教育和研究的经典案例,帮助学生和研究人员理解密码学的基本原理。

  4. 电影与文学谜式密码的故事被多次搬上银幕和书籍,如电影《模仿游戏》(The Imitation Game)就讲述了艾伦·图灵破译谜式密码的故事。

现代密码学的影响

谜式密码的破译不仅是二战的一个转折点,也对现代密码学产生了深远的影响:

  • 计算机科学:破译谜式密码的过程促进了计算机科学的发展,特别是图灵机的概念对现代计算机的设计产生了直接影响。

  • 密码学发展:谜式密码的破译推动了密码学从手工操作向自动化和数学化的转变,催生了现代加密算法的诞生。

  • 信息安全:谜式密码的教训使得现代密码学更加注重密钥管理、加密算法的复杂性以及破译难度。

结论

谜式密码不仅是历史上一个引人入胜的故事,更是密码学发展的一个重要里程碑。它提醒我们,任何加密系统都不是绝对安全的,技术的进步和人类的智慧总能找到破解的方法。今天,我们在享受现代加密技术带来的安全便利的同时,也应该铭记那些为密码学发展做出贡献的先驱们。

通过了解谜式密码,我们不仅能更好地理解密码学的历史和发展,还能从中学到如何保护我们的信息安全。希望这篇文章能激发你对密码学和信息安全的兴趣,探索更多关于这个神秘领域的知识。